How old do you have to be to rent a car in Upper Darby?
Rental car rules in Upper Darby require drivers to be 21 and older. Are you a younger driver? Surcharges and restrictions may apply. Home suppliers impose what is known as a young driver surcharge, which is an additional fee to the car rental cost. Restrictions usually apply to the classes of cars available to young people as well. Age limits may vary between suppliers, so check before you book.
What do you need to rent a car in Upper Darby?
Generally, all you’ll need is a valid driver’s license and a credit card in the same name when collecting your car. Proof of coverage may also be needed if you’d like to opt out of the company’s insurance policy. Requirements are likely to differ between home companies, so it’s always a good idea to check before booking.

Can I drive in Upper Darby with my current driver's license?
If you don’t have a license from the U.S, then you might need to get an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your home country before renting a car. If you find that an IDP is required, know that you’ll also have to show your valid driver’s license and your passport or other form of ID. Lastly, your credit card used to rent the car must match the name on your license and passport in order to finalize your car rental. Other things you should know about renting a car in the U.S. Are:

  • Age restrictions: You’ll need to be 25 in many states in order to rent a car, although in some areas, 21 years and older is allowed. We recommend checking state and local regulations, as well as the car rental website before your trip to understand all the regulations that may apply to you.
  • Driving limitations: Don’t forget to read the fine print before you leave the lot so you can avoid unnecessary fees. When renting a car in the U.S, you usually can’t cross country borders into Canada or Mexico, use car ferries or traverse off-road areas with your car rental.
